This scene is taken from Ruggiero Leoncavallo's groundbreaking opera, I Pagliacci, first performed in 1892. The opera, which translates to "The Clowns," tells the story of Canio, the lead clown of a traveling theater company, and his jealousy and vengeance towards his wife, Nedda, who is secretly in love with Silvio. In this image, the audience is drawn into the intensity of the scene as Canio, portrayed by tenor Enrico Caruso, confronts Nedda, played by soprano Luisa Tetrazzini, during a performance. The other actors and clowns, unaware of the drama unfolding behind the scenes, continue their performance, adding to the tragic irony of the moment. I Pagliacci was a revolutionary work in the world of opera, breaking away from the traditional forms of the time and introducing a more naturalistic and psychological approach to character development. The opera's innovative structure, which includes a prologue and an epilogue, as well as its use of music to convey emotion, paved the way for future operatic works.
